The story about Yan Ruyu

Yan Ruyu comes from "The East City is High and Long", No. 12 of "Nineteen Ancient Poems". It is often used to refer to young and beautiful women, especially in the poem "Li Xue Pian" by Song Zhenzong Zhao Heng, " "The book contains thousands of bells of millet, the book contains its own golden house, and the book contains its own beauty like jade" is the most famous. ?Zhao Kuangyin used Chenqiao's mutiny to establish the Song Dynasty, which made him physically and mentally wary, so he formulated an important national policy to depreciate military personnel from participating in politics and establish a political system of scholar-bureaucrats. All local governors across the country appointed civil servants.

The country had to employ so many civil servants at one time, and the Song Dynasty inherited the long-term wars in the Five Dynasties. Most people did not like to read, and even fewer were good at reading. Therefore, in order to implement the established national policy, the imperial court must, on the one hand, widen the channels for scholars to become officials, and on the other hand, try its best to promote the culture of reading. Zhao Heng, Emperor Zhenzong of the Song Dynasty, personally wrote the "Encouraging Learning Chapter" and spread it throughout the world. This short chapter has fascinated scholars all over the world for nearly a thousand years.

Encouraging Learning

Author: Zhao Heng?

Era: Song Dynasty

Rich families do not need to buy fertile land, there are thousands of bells in the book millet.

You don’t need to build a high-rise building to live peacefully. There is a golden house in the book.

Don’t hate an unscrupulous matchmaker when marrying a wife, there is beauty in the book.

Don’t regret having no one to follow you when you go out. There are so many carriages and horses in the book.

The man wants to fulfill his life ambitions and reads the Five Classics diligently in front of the window.

Notes

1. Yan Ruyu: refers to a beautiful woman like jade. ?

2. Six Classics: The Book of Songs, Shangshu, Book of Rites, Book of Changes, Spring and Autumn Annals, and Yue (lost ). ?

3. In front of the window: In ancient times, reading was mainly based on recitation. It must be recited independently facing the wall. In front of the window is equal to in front of the wall.

In "The Bookworm" of "Strange Stories from a Chinese Studio", the author Pu Songling triggered his imagination by the phrase "there is beauty like jade in the book", and used it on the heroine in the form of a name ( Yan Ruyu, a book fairy), was the wife of the bookworm Lang Yuzhu. She trained her husband from a "bookworm" to a useful person, and was later burned to death. In film and television works, it is more common to use "Yan Ruyu" as a woman's name. It just so happens that the character "Yan" does have its own surname, so it naturally became a naming habit.
